[CITE-Forum] OGC Certification: WMS1.1.1

Sebastian Goerke goerke at lat-lon.de
Mon Mar 9 10:54:06 EDT 2015


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

Hi Andy,

I think this is an issue resulting from this discussion:
https://github.com/opengeospatial/ets-wms11/issues/5

Which resulted in this fix:
https://github.com/lat-lon/ets-wms11/commit/c9613d91d25d36f21b546e7d52def725f8d976d0

Which revision are you testing against?

Best regards

Sebastian


On 03/09/2015 03:35 AM, Andy Su wrote:
> Hi Experts,
> 
> 
> 
> I’m running OGC certification testing on WMS1.1.1. The test result
> shows the following two cases failed.
> 
> Take the case gemap-params-layers-5  as an example, it expects 
> [/ServiceExceptionReport/ServiceException[@code="LayerNotDefined"] 
> exists in the return file, but if I enter the URL in a browser, it
> does return a valid file(attached mapagent.fcgi-5).
> 
> 
> 
> Even though both gemap-params-layers-5 and gemap-params-layers-6
> failed, the similar case gemap-params-layers-7 passed.
> 
> 
> 
> I don’t know why it failed, is there a chance that the HTTPParser 
> misunderstood the return file? Could you please give me some tips? 
> Thanks in advance.
> 
> 
> 
> Best regards,
> 
> Andy
> 
> 
> 
> 
> 
> Test wms:wmsops-getmap-params-layers-5 
> <http://cite.opengeospatial.org/teamengine/listings/srv_local_teamengine-prod_TE_BASE_scripts_wms_1.1.1_ctl_wms.html#wms:wmsops-getmap-params-layers-5>
>
>  Assertion: When the layer in a GetMap request is invalid, then
> the response is an exception (code="LayerNotDefined").
> 
> 
> 
> Request d1e9239_1:
> 
> Method: get
> 
> URL: 
> http://54.215.6.158:8088/mapserver2016/mapagent/mapagent.fcgi?&SrS=EPSG:4326&LaYeRs=NonExistant&StYlEs=&ReQuEsT=GetMap&HeIgHt=96&FoRmAt=image/png&VeRsIoN=1.1.1&BbOx=-0.0042,-0.0024,0.0042,0.0024&WiDtH=168
>
>  /   Response from parser parsers:HTTPParser:/
> 
> /      <response>/
> 
> /   <status code="200" protocol="HTTP/1.1">OK</status>/
> 
> /   <headers>/
> 
> /      <header name="Date">Thu, 05 Mar 2015 11:46:07 GMT</header>/
> 
> /      <header name="Server">Apache/2.4.10 (Win64) PHP/5.5.17 
> mod_jk/1.2.40</header>/
> 
> /      <header name="Status">200 OK</header>/
> 
> /      <header name="Content-Length">213</header>/
> 
> /      <header name="Keep-Alive">timeout=15, max=100</header>/
> 
> /      <header name="Connection">Keep-Alive</header>/
> 
> /      <header
> name="Content-Type">application/vnd.ogc.se_xml</header>/
> 
> /   </headers>/
> 
> /   <content/>/
> 
> /   <!--Response received in [800] milliseconds--></response>/
> 
> 
> 
> Result: *Failed*
> 
> 
> 
> 
> 
> Test wms:wmsops-getmap-params-layers-6 
> <http://cite.opengeospatial.org/teamengine/listings/srv_local_teamengine-prod_TE_BASE_scripts_wms_1.1.1_ctl_wms.html#wms:wmsops-getmap-params-layers-6>
>
> 
> 
> Assertion: When a GetMap request contains two layers where the
> first is valid and the second is invalid, then the response is an
> exception (code="LayerNotDefined").
> 
> 
> 
> Request d1e9328_1:
> 
> Method: get
> 
> URL:
> http://54.215.6.158:8088/mapserver2016/mapagent/mapagent.fcgi?&WiDtH=168&ReQuEsT=GetMap&BbOx=-0.0042,-0.0024,0.0042,0.0024&FoRmAt=image/png&VeRsIoN=1.1.1&SrS=EPSG:4326&HeIgHt=96&StYlEs=&LaYeRs=CITEWMS/Layers/Lakes,NonExistant
>
>  Response from parser parsers:HTTPParser:
> 
> <response>
> 
> <status code="200" protocol="HTTP/1.1">OK</status>
> 
> <headers>
> 
> <header name="Date">Fri, 06 Mar 2015 03:02:00 GMT</header>
> 
> <header name="Server">Apache/2.4.10 (Win64) PHP/5.5.17
> mod_jk/1.2.40</header>
> 
> <header name="Status">200 OK</header>
> 
> <header name="Content-Length">234</header>
> 
> <header name="Keep-Alive">timeout=15, max=100</header>
> 
> <header name="Connection">Keep-Alive</header>
> 
> <header name="Content-Type">application/vnd.ogc.se_xml</header>
> 
> </headers>
> 
> <content/>
> 
> <!--Response received in [703] milliseconds--></response>
> 
> 
> 
> Result: *Failed*
> 
> 
> 
> Test wms:wmsops-getmap-params-layers-7 
> <http://cite.opengeospatial.org/teamengine/listings/srv_local_teamengine-prod_TE_BASE_scripts_wms_1.1.1_ctl_wms.html#wms:wmsops-getmap-params-layers-7>
>
>  Assertion: When a GetMap request contains two layers where the
> first is invalid and the second is valid, then the response is an
> exception (code="LayerNotDefined").
> 
> 
> 
> Request d1e9419_1:
> 
> Method: get
> 
> URL:
> http://54.215.6.158:8088/mapserver2016/mapagent/mapagent.fcgi?&FoRmAt=image/png&WiDtH=168&HeIgHt=96&ReQuEsT=GetMap&SrS=EPSG:4326&VeRsIoN=1.1.1&BbOx=-0.0042,-0.0024,0.0042,0.0024&StYlEs=&LaYeRs=NonExistant,CITEWMS/Layers/Lakes
>
>  Response from parser ::
> 
> <ServiceExceptionReport version="1.1.1">
> 
> <ServiceException code="LayerNotDefined">
> 
> The map request contains invalid layer names. (Found
> LAYERS=NonExistant,CITEWMS/Layers/Lakes)
> 
> </ServiceException>
> 
> <!--Response received in [571]
> milliseconds--></ServiceExceptionReport>
> 
> 
> 
> Result: *Passed*
> 
> 
> 
> 
> 
> 
> 
> 
> 
> _______________________________________________ CITE-Forum mailing
> list CITE-Forum at lists.opengeospatial.org 
> https://lists.opengeospatial.org/mailman/listinfo/cite-forum
> 

- -- 
l a t / l o n  GmbH
Aennchenstrasse 19                 53177 Bonn, Germany
phone ++49 +228 18496-0            fax ++49 +228 18496-29
http://www.lat-lon.de              http://www.deegree.org

lat/lon gesellschaft für raumbezogene informationssysteme mbH
Registergericht: Amtsgericht Bonn, HRB 13042
Geschäftsführer: Jens Fitzke und Torsten Friebe
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1

iEYEARECAAYFAlT9tA0ACgkQq1hDh4aJykJhdQCffXUW68IsMGp/fuHK9bPgCT7u
dmwAoKSqi3cfJVthqB1LfyZyC6bO50wr
=gGnE
-----END PGP SIGNATURE-----


More information about the CITE-Forum mailing list